Position Overview

The Fleet Maintenance Administrator is responsible for supporting the end-to-end maintenance operations of the fleet by ensuring accurate documentation, timely data entry, vendor coordination, driver support, and smooth administrative processes. This role acts as a central point of communication between drivers, vendors, maintenance teams, and internal departments to ensure safe, compliant, and efficient fleet operations.

Key Responsibilities

Maintenance & Data Administration

  • Accurately enter all maintenance, rental, lease, and service-related documents into the system in a timely manner.
  • Review and verify invoices to ensure the correct company is billed and that all charges are appropriate for the work performed.
  • Carry out daily document indexing and maintain organized digital records.
  • Process warranty invoices and ensure correct coding.
  • Set up rental units in the system, accurately capturing all associated costs.
  • Run monthly templates for rental and FSL units and assist in creating accruals for FSL fixed charges.
  • Review weekly KPIs for open POs and coordinate follow-ups with vendors and branch locations.

Vendor & Financial Coordination

  • Reconcile monthly vendor statements; communicate with vendors to request missing invoices and resolve overpayments/short payments.
  • Maintain strong relationships with external service providers and ensure timely resolution of billing discrepancies.

Driver & On-Road Support

  • Serve as the first point of contact for driver calls related to breakdowns, repairs, or on-road emergencies.
  • Coordinate on-road assistance, service providers, mobile mechanics, or towing vendors to minimize downtime.
  • Track and monitor breakdown cases until closure, ensuring updates are communicated to drivers and internal teams.
  • Maintain logs of roadside incidents, service delays, and repeat issues for analysis.
  • Provide drivers with guidance regarding scheduled maintenance, repair approvals, and compliance requirements.
  • Assist with driver communication related to planned maintenance, truck availability, and downtime scheduling.

Operations Support & Coordination

  • Liaise with fleet supervisors, dispatch, and maintenance teams to ensure timely scheduling of preventive maintenance and repairs.
  • Maintain updated fleet availability reports and support outage planning.
  • Assist in resolving documentation or system-related issues for internal departments.
  • Support compliance by ensuring maintenance records meet audit and regulatory requirements.
